**Leadership Review Briefing — New Commission Scheme**

Heads up, sales leads: the revised plan for the Corvain line lands next quarter. Short version — accelerators kick in at 110% of quota instead of 120%, but payouts now track invoiced revenue, not signed deals. Most of you come out ahead. The reasoning behind the shift is noted just below.

management briefing: Project Zorix slips by six weeks because of the audit delay.

## Authentication

The Quillstream sampling API requires authenticated requests for all configuration changes. Plugin authors adjusting sample rates on chatty services must send an Authorization header with every call; unauthenticated requests are rejected with a 401 and no rate change is applied. Tokens rotate monthly and scope only to sampling endpoints. For local testing, use the bearer token below.

login token, fafop-fahap: eyJhbGciOiJIUzI1NiIsInR5cCI6IkpXVCJ9.eyJzdWIiOiI02NgR8_3ABIn0.G6X7XvRLvSfI

Heads up for the sync: the Wagewheel export now emits fixed-width rows instead of CSV, per the Tallyhouse spec. Rounding on overtime lines changed too, so spot-check a few stubs before merging. Column widths and rounding behavior are controlled by the constants below.

limits module of kagug-tahop:
RATE_LIMITS = {
    "holath": 1,
    "druael": 10,
}

## Fix audio drift in Hallwright guide app

Fixes stuttering playback reported by visitors at the Verrow Gallery exhibit. Root cause: buffer underruns on older devices when switching tracks near beacons. Support team: tell users to update; no settings changes needed on their end. This PR enlarges the prefetch buffer and adds a beacon debounce. The tuned values are listed here.

tuning table, fajop-hafog:
WEIGHTS = {
    "soriel": 277,
    "belael": 101,
}